Our Home Watch Professionals Are Clearly Identifiable

We believe your neighbors need to know who we are and what we are doing at your home. The last thing you need is your neighbors becoming complacent with strange or unidentifiable people on your property going in and out of your home. That is why our service professionals always wear the same type clothing and have identity credentials attached to their shirt in plain view for all to see. We are also VERY approachable and encourage your neighbors to strike up a conversation with us!

4/22/25: Contractor access. Met with ac technician will from symbiont heating & air conditioning & let him into the residence for ac repair. I stayed with will until he was finished. He stated that he found a short in the safety float switch wire for the ac condensate drain line causing the entire ac system to intermittently shut off. Will replaced the wire restoring power to the ac system. Spoke with the client over the phone. I made sure the ac system was working correctly again before will left the residence. There were a bunch of small dead bugs with wings on them laying on the carpet underneath the living room windows when I arrived. Client advised they will contact a pest control company. I made sure everything was closed & locked up when leaving. 8:30am-11:00am

4/17/25: Contractor access. Met with Ryan from Sleuth leak detectors & let him into the residence for possible water leak detection in the concrete slab. Ryan found that the 90 degree ac condensate drain line pipe section behind the air handler has a small crack in it where it goes into the wall causing it to slowly drip behind the wall & will need to be repaired by the ac company. The area where the leak was originally found was still dry. The wall that the condensate drain line goes into may need to be cut open to repair the pipe & inspect for mold. The ac company will need to repair the leaking condensate drain line at this time. Made sure everything was closed & locked up when leaving. 2:30pm-4:30pm.
